Everything here is completely flat and you only see fields as far … WebErosion felled a feature called the Sphynx at Monument Rocks in western Gove County (in 1986) and Cobra Rock, a chalk spire in the outcrop south of Castle Rock (in 1998). But other chalk monuments remain, and wind and rain continue to sculpt new ones as the process of erosion goes on. Erosion Happens

The chalk pyramids stand at 70 feet and are the only remnants of the inland sea in that era. fedex symmes townshipWebThe Chalk Pyramids, also known as Monument Rocks, lie in Gove County, Kansas, West of Castle Rock and East of Highway 83. Jutting from the ground, the rocks were carved by erosion from what once was a vast inland sea.
